Output 23f07fecb9577d1b15096f611693c38f7afd9418542f7803a36d508743917448:1

value
96238684
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 06bab6e9d40c437845dd0e59a7cb5bc9aaa1b651 OP_EQUALVERIFY OP_CHECKSIG
address
1cajJXnZHMfz2sqbdoz6eXSBf2hf8cmdN
transaction
23f07fecb9577d1b15096f611693c38f7afd9418542f7803a36d508743917448
spent
true